Blatovska Reka
Blatovska Reka is a stream in Smolyan, Bulgaria and has an elevation of 975 metres. Blatovska Reka is situated nearby to the village Malka Arda, as well as near Belev dol.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Belev dol
Village
Belev dol is a village in Smolyan Municipality, located in the Smolyan Province of southern Bulgaria. The village covers an area of 3.764 km2 and is located 178.3 km from Sofia. As of 2007, the village had a population of 87 people.
